5 hos aren't a bad choice for a beater car, they can handle a lot of abuse in stock form, but don't expect to save any money on gas. And auto mustangs are noticeably slower than standard stangs, so just keep that in mind

should have a strong rear, think 8.8 inch, not sure how much abuse the tranny will take, but I don't see it having a problem unless you mod the car to power numbers upward of 290-300 rwhp
